Effectiveness in Straightening Teeth
Invisalign utilizes a series of clear, removable aligners to gradually straighten teeth, without the need for metal brackets or wires. These custom-made aligners are designed to fit perfectly over the teeth, applying gentle, consistent pressure to guide them into their ideal position. By gradually shifting the teeth over time, Invisalign can effectively address mild to moderate crowding, creating a more aesthetically pleasing and functional smile.

Q: How often do I need to wear Invisalign aligners?
You should wear your Invisalign aligners for at least 20-22 hours a day, removing them only for eating, drinking, and oral hygiene.
Q: What happens if I don’t wear my Invisalign aligners as instructed?
If you don’t wear your Invisalign aligners as instructed, treatment may be delayed, and you may not achieve the desired results. It’s essential to follow your orthodontist’s instructions for optimal results.
